Online trade schools have been gaining popularity, offering accessibility and flexibility that traditional brick-and-mortar schools may not provide.
Accessibility
One of the main advantages of online trade schools is their accessibility. Whether you are a full-time working professional, a stay-at-home parent, or someone who simply prefers to learn from the comfort of their own home, online trade schools make it easier than ever to access quality education. With just a computer and an internet connection, you can enroll in a wide range of courses and programs offered by reputable institutions.
Flexibility
Another key benefit of online trade schools is the flexibility they offer. Unlike traditional schools that have set class times and rigid schedules, online trade schools allow students to learn at their own pace. This is particularly beneficial for those who have busy schedules or other commitments that make attending in-person classes difficult. With online trade schools, you can study whenever and wherever it is most convenient for you.
Wide Range of Programs
Online trade schools offer a wide range of programs in various fields such as healthcare, technology, business, and more. Whether you are looking to start a new career or advance in your current one, you can find a program that fits your goals and interests. From certificates to diplomas to associate degrees, online trade schools provide options for learners at different stages of their career.
Interactive Learning
Many online trade schools incorporate interactive elements into their courses, such as videos, simulations, and online forums. This helps to engage students and create a dynamic learning experience. Additionally, instructors are often available to provide support and guidance through virtual office hours or email, ensuring that students receive the help they need to succeed in their studies.
Cost-Effective
Online trade schools are often more cost-effective than traditional schools, as they eliminate the need for commuting, textbooks, and other expenses associated with in-person learning. Additionally, many online trade schools offer financial aid options for eligible students, making education more accessible to a wider range of learners.
Career Opportunities
Upon completing a program at an online trade school, students can pursue various career opportunities in their chosen field. Many online trade schools also offer job placement assistance to help graduates find employment after completing their studies.
In conclusion, the rise of online trade schools has made education more accessible and flexible for a diverse range of learners. With a wide range of programs, interactive learning experiences, and cost-effective options, online trade schools provide a valuable opportunity for those looking to advance their careers or start a new path in their professional lives.
FAQs:
1. Are online trade schools accredited?
Most reputable online trade schools are accredited by recognized accrediting bodies. It is important to research and verify the accreditation status of the school you are interested in.
2. How long does it take to complete a program at an online trade school?
The duration of programs at online trade schools varies depending on the specific program and the student’s schedule. Some programs can be completed in a few months, while others may take a year or more.
3. Can I transfer credits from an online trade school to a traditional college or university?
Some online trade schools have partnerships with traditional colleges and universities that allow for credit transfer. It is recommended to check with the institution you plan to transfer to for their specific policies on credit transfer.
4. Is financial aid available for online trade school programs?
Many online trade schools offer financial aid options for eligible students, including grants, scholarships, and student loans. It is recommended to inquire about financial aid options during the enrollment process.
